As an immunology lab, we perform various molecular biology–based experiments where we routinely do PCR or western blot analysis. This imaging system allows us to easily view DNA gels and also use the instrument for chemiluminescence for immunoblotting analysis. The acquisition of the gels and blots using a computer makes it all digital rather than using film.

Summary

The Good

No longer need to use film for western blotting and all digital images. Never have to worry about over exposing. No longer need to scan.

The Bad

None

The Bottom Line

Great multipurpose imaging system for critical molecular biology applications. Western blotting is so much easier with a digital imager.
